Hi bobbykjack Within the ASP folder in RedDot, there is a file (HTMLConvertTable.txt) that you can use for character conversion. All you need to do is enter in any characters that you need to convert from ASCII to the corresponding HTML entity.
Once you have updated the file, edit each of the Project Variants that you want the conversion to occur (Smart Tree > Start > Administrater Project Settings > Project > Project Variants ...) - and select 'Convert characters to the following file format:' and enter HTMLConvertTable.txt in the field provided.
